AB  - Reaction of the indirect electrochemical decolorization of cationic textile dye CI Basic Yellow 28 with electrochemically generated active chlorine has been studied, using UV-Vis spectrophotometry, ion chromatography, organic carbon analysis, and cyclic voltammetry. Decolorization has been investigated on Ti/PtOx anode for different currents in the range of 50-200 mA, sodium chloride concentration in the range from 5 to 25 g dm(-3), and dye concentration from 10 to 70 mg dm(-3). The optimum electrolysis conditions and possible active species have been suggested. (C) 2012 Elsevier B.V. All rights reserved.
